WebFill out a Kansas Transfer on Death Deed if you are prepared to choose your heir who will inherit your property yet want to remain the owner of your possessions until your … WebWhat does the Transfer on Death (TOD) deed do? When you die, this deed transfers the described property, subject to any liens or mortgages (or other encumbrances) on the property at your death. Probate is not required. The TOD deed has no effect until you die. You can revoke it at any time.
